Output 2e96232cffe80a26f3c30c7e85dd091a223b8fa2821f41f5029d1d583793aa55:5

value
29326313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ab6c6f7298498a4c9768d15160779fa6f0086b1 OP_EQUAL
address
MBo1a52LJ6W5yW5WTZsCbjqA75rqemT8mW
transaction
2e96232cffe80a26f3c30c7e85dd091a223b8fa2821f41f5029d1d583793aa55
spent
true